The next one I chose is in the Forensics section. It provides a .wav file for analysis.

I saved the file and opened it up using Audacity. It starts off looking something like this:

There is a little drop down menu by “message_1” where you can change it to Spectogram view:

I then zoomed in and messed with the Spectogram settings until it was a bit more clear:

DUCTF{m4by3_n0t_s0_h1dd3n}

I searched FOREVER for this one. I know I wasted way too much time that took away from other questions.

We are given an image of a random train in the snow and are told to find out which station it’s at.

I’m not from Australia, and I didn’t even know they had snow there, but apparently there is a ski resort area in NSW. I used Google Maps and looked at EVERY. SINGLE. TRAIN. STATION. in that general vicinity, but unfortunately came up short.

I started examining the train itself. There was a very blurry logo, but after scrolling through MANY model train websites, I was finally able to identify the train as The Norwegian Di4:

Seeing that there are apparently only 5 of them in action, I just searched Google images for Norwegian Di4 until I found this, hosted on Flickr:

The caption describes that the train was at Dunderland Station when this was taken.

DUCTF{dunderland}

The next one I went for was another OSINT challenge. It gives us two pictures and some instructions for creating a flag.

For picture #1 I started by Googling “train derailed Australia” and eventually came across THIS article by The Guardian. I recognized the white building’s distinct black window frames.

The article didn’t give me all the info I needed though, so I Googled a bit further and found this report HERE:

Nice, so that’s our military time (0909) and place of origin (Railton)

Here’s our next picture:

For this, I Googled “Underground homes Australia” and came up with multiple hits about Coober Pedy.

Again, not being from Australia, I had no idea about what was going on at Coober Pedy. I was actually fascinated and got drug down a YouTube hole and ending up watching a bunch of videos about the town and the people in it.

Emerging from that a while later, I Googled “1134 Coober Pedy” and had the home come up on a real estate site. Looking through the included pictures, I spotted the cereal in question:

Then I had to Google Australian cereals to make out the words for sure (they were a bit fuzzy here)

Looking through the other photos led me to the car, which was the final thing I needed for the flag.

DUCTF{railton_0909_white_nutrigrain}

For this one I started doing a bit of reserach on audio steganography, eventually finding my way to THIS article. When I got to the part about SSTV and listened to the audio clip, I knew I had found the right thing because it sounded very similar to my clip.

I downloaded the Robot36 app on my Android phone and put it up against my computer speaker. This was the result:

Looks like the flag is in code up top: QHPGS{UHZOYB_Z3Z3_1BEQ}

This turned out to be ROT-13: DUCTF{HUMBLO_M3M3_1ORD}

However, this flag was not accepted, so I’m not sure if my formatting was off when I input it or if the SSTV thing was a deception to hide the real flag. Reading through the question again though, it says I need to “TURN DOWN” my speakers, so I’m leaning towards it being a false flag.

For now, this one is unsolved. But I’m happy to have learned this cool technique!
